Mass Effect 1 Legendary Edition

Psychological Profile

By
Nathan Garvin

Similar to your [Pre-Service History], you’ll get to choose between one of three Psychological Profiles, which details an event that occurred during your career in the Alliance military. This event defines your background as a soldier and gives a hint at what your future may yield. Of course, you’re in no way compelled to act in a way that matches your psychological profile, and aside from a petty number of Paragon and/or Renegade points and a unique option in an assignment, your choice here is of limited importance. The three Psychological Profiles you can choose from are:

Choose between three Psychological Profiles: Sole Survivor, War Hero or Ruthless.

Sole Survivor

During your service, a mission you were on went horribly wrong. Trapped in an extreme survival situation, you had to overcome physical torments and psychological stresses that would have broken most people. You survived while all those around you fell, and now you alone are left to tell the tale.

Giant space worms and squads of Alliance soldiers equipped with small arms are a bad mix. Your encounter with such a beast left your squad dead and you scarred. Combine this with the Colonist Pre-Service History for a truly tragic backstory. For picking this Psychological Profile you’ll start out with a small amount of Paragon and Renegade - you’re a tragic figure, but also kind of snakebit.

War Hero

Early in your military career you found yourself facing an overwhelming enemy force. You risked your own life to save your fellow soldiers and defeat the enemy despite the impossible odds. Your bravery and heroism have earned you medals and recognition from the Alliance fleet.

When the going gets tough, the tough look to you for leadership. If your Pre-Service History is Colonist, this Psychological Profile is doubly heroic - you stepped up in a moment of need to keep others from suffering what you did. As a Spacer, it’s you living up to your family’s military tradition. You’ll start out with a moderate number of Paragon points.

Ruthless

Throughout your military career, you have held fast to one basic rule: get the job done. You’ve been called cold, calculating, and brutal. Your reputation for ruthless efficiency makes your fellow soldiers wary of you. But when failure is not an option, the military always goes to you first.

Victory at any cost is your motto, especially if those “costs” are paid by somebody else. This hasn’t made you popular with the rank-and-file, whose corpses serve as the foundation of your infamy, but your grisly perch has made you visible to other blood-soaked careerists who respect your ability to prioritize operational objectives over the wellbeing of others. An Earthborn Shepard raised on the streets seems like a natural fit for this Psychological Profile. Fittingly you’ll start the game with a moderate number of Renegade points.
